#+TITLE: SKILL: The Scientist Agent (Universal Literate Note) #+ID: skill-scientist #+STARTUP: content #+FILETAGS: :debugging:science:logic:tdd:psf: #+DEPENDS_ON: skill-tdd-runner skill-scribe-rca * Overview The *Scientist Agent* provides a formal, hypothesis-driven approach to debugging. Instead of "trial and error," it formulates symbolic theories about why a failure occurred, designs experiments (test cases), and updates the system's *Institutional Memory* upon discovery. * Phase A: Demand (PRD) :PROPERTIES: :STATUS: FROZEN :END: ** 1. Purpose Eliminate speculative debugging through rigorous scientific methodology. ** 2. User Needs - *Hypothesis Formulation:* Neural generation of potential failure causes. - *Experimental Design:* Autonomous creation of minimal failing test cases. - *Theory Verification:* Execution of tests via the TDD Runner. - *Knowledge Update:* Permanent update to `RCA.org` to prevent regression. * Phase D: Build (Implementation) ** Scientific Loop #+begin_src lisp :tangle ../projects/org-skill-scientist/src/scientist-logic.lisp (defun scientist-hypothesis (context) "Neural stage: Formulates a hypothesis about a failure based on logs."
